Hair World Inc. is a wholesaler of hair supplies. Hair World uses a perpetual inventory system. The following transactions (summarized) have been selected for analysis:

a. Sold merchandise for cash (cost of merchandise $42,797). $ 79,200
b. Received merchandise returned by customers as unsatisfactory (but in perfect condition) for cash refund (original cost of merchandise $570 ). 950
c. Sold merchandise (costing $8,075 ) to a customer on account with terms n/60. 17,000
d. Collected half of the balance owed by the customer in (c). 8,500
e. Granted a partial allowance relating to credit sales the customer in (c) had not yet paid. 272

PA6-3 Part 1

Required:

  1. Compute Net Sales and Gross Profit for Hair World.
